Learn more about Higashisonogi

Tea plantations blanket the rolling hills where you can sample freshly harvested green tea at family-run farms. Explore ancient pottery traditions at the Hasami Ceramics Village, where artisans welcome visitors to try their hand at the wheel.

  • Huis Ten Bosch: Experience a slice of Europe in Japan at this enchanting theme park. With stunning replicas of Dutch architecture, vibrant gardens, and a variety of attractions, it's perfect for families and offers a unique blend of entertainment and culture.
  • Ureshino Onsen Koshu-yokujo-shiboruto Hot Spring: Indulge in relaxation at this soothing hot spring known for its skin-nourishing waters. Surrounded by nature, it offers a tranquil outdoor setting to unwind and rejuvenate your mind and body.
  • Yutoku Inari Shrine: Visit this culturally rich shrine, renowned for its beautiful vermillion torii gates and serene atmosphere. Immerse yourself in the spiritual heritage while enjoying picturesque views of the surrounding landscape.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Higashisonogi

Accessing Higashisonogi is convenient with three major airports nearby. FUKuoka Airport (FUK) is situated 77.2km away, with excellent hotel options such as the 5-star Grand Hyatt Fukuoka and the 4.5-star Hotel Okura Fukuoka, both 3.2km from the airport. Kumamoto Airport (KMJ), located 88.5km away, offers hotels like the 4-star Hotel Nikko Kumamoto and the 3.5-star THE BLOSSOM KUMAMOTO, both approximately 9 to 16.1km from the airport. The closest option is Nagasaki Airport (NGS), just 12.9km from Higashisonogi, with nearby accommodations including the 4-star Hotel New Nagasaki and the 4-star Garden Terrace Nagasaki Hotels & Resorts, both 13.2km away.

What's the weather like in Higashisonogi?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 25°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 9°C. The rainiest months in Higashisonogi are June, July, August and May, with each month seeing an average of 332 mm of rainfall.
